WebMartineau’s popularity crossed the Atlantic and in 1832-1834 she visited the United States. After her return she published Society in America (1837), and two novels, Deerbook (1839) and The Hour and the Man (1841).
WebMar 8, 2024 · Harriet Martineau was born in 1802 and is considered one of the first Western sociologist. She taught herself political economic theory and became an expert in the field. She wrote about the relations between morals, economics, politics, and social life. She was also one of the first women in journalism.
